Suad, did you specify force=yes (to override the options in the dsm.opt file)? For example: def clientopt opt_set 'Exclude ........' seq=0 force=yes Arthur.

Note that INCLEXCL and DOMAIN are additive options such that Force has no effect. That is, Force pertains only to singular options.
